1. Upgrade to High-Security Locks

One of the first recommendations was to replace the standard deadbolts on her doors with high-security locks. Unlike traditional locks, these are designed to resist picking, drilling, and other forms of tampering. Many high-security locks also feature patented keyways, ensuring that unauthorized duplicates can’t be made.

3. Regular Maintenance and Inspections

Sarah was surprised to learn how often locks should be inspected. The locksmith explained that wear and tear, weather conditions, and even dirt buildup can weaken a lock over time. In 2025, regular lock maintenance is a simple yet effective way to prevent issues before they arise.

A quick cleaning and lubrication, combined with a professional inspection, ensure that locks function smoothly and securely.

4. Rekeying After Life Changes

Finally, the locksmith reminded Sarah of the importance of rekeying her locks after significant life events, such as moving into a new home or ending a rental agreement. This simple process ensures that any previous keys no longer work, protecting against unauthorized access.
